Important: Android 4.2.2 is over 10 years old. Google no longer supports Play Services or Play Store updates for this version. Many modern apps will not work, and security risks are high.

Even if you get the Play Store working, developers have largely stopped supporting Android 4.2.2. You may find that apps like WhatsApp, Instagram, or banking apps do not show up in search results or cannot be installed. This is a server-side restriction by the app developers, not an issue with your Play Store.
